I am not sure what OS your new laptop is running, but I will assume it is Windows Vista if you purchased it in 2008. considering your printer is from 2005, you are not going to have Vista support on the software CD that came with the printer. The first thing you need to do is make sure you download the Vista level software for the device from the following location:
http://downloads.lexmark.com:80/perl/downloads/downloads.cgi?os_used=Windows%20Vista&mode=OS&ccs=229:1:0:549:0:0
Once you have this downloaded, run the Lexmark Uninstaller and install everything you have already tried to install and then reboot. Once you have rebooted the laptop, then install the new downloaded software and follow any instructions.
As far as another telephone connection, you should run your phone line into the device and most of these all-in-one devices have a line out to run another telephone line to the phone or modem.
